Internet access surpasses 20 million user mark after lockdown

Kampala, Uganda | THE INDEPENDENT | Internet subscriptions in Uganda have grown to 20.1 million users as of September 2020, according to the latest market report by the regulator, the Uganda Communications Commission, UCC. This is nearly 50% national connectivity, meaning that at one in every two Ugandans are connected to …
